Spider Control

Spiders play an essential role in the ecosystem by keeping insect populations balanced.
Most spiders lay their eggs in a silk sack (up to 1,000 eggs), and live for around 1-2 years.
They have no spine and shed their skins as they grow.

Guardian Pest Control Pty Ltd treat homes, offices and factories for spider control, internally and externally. We recommend treating around windows, doors, under eaves, pergolas, washing lines and fences.
Treating spiders on an annual basis prevents them from becoming a nuisance.

Ant Control

Ants play an important role in the ecosystem by breaking down plant material and refining soil.

Ants are found in nests in the garden, however they often move indoors, making nests in walls and ceilings, causing problems with electrical wiring and generally being pests! Even the cleanest homes can attract ants in large numbers.

Infestations can be reduced significantly by limiting food residue around the house and cleaning up excess food left out for pets. Annual baiting and spraying affected areas keeps them under control.

Bed Bugs

Bed Bugs


Bed Bugs are prevalent in hotels, motels and buildings where sleeping facilities exist. They are carried into your home on clothing, luggage, second hand furniture and other items, but not on people themselves. They get into your bed and feed on you during the night causing severe irritation as a result of the bites.

Our qualified technicians will locate where they are hiding, for example cracks in bed bases, bed heads, bedside tables, floors, walls and mattresses, and will chemically treat these areas eliminating the problem. All linen, clothing, wall hangings and curtains must be washed thoroughly.

Bees

swarm in spring and summer and can be aggressive and frightening. They often stay for a day or so then move off to a new location. Often they will make a new hive inside the wall cavities or roof void of your home. Dusting and spraying by our qualified technicians is the only way to eliminate them, however the holes must be blocked or the honeycomb removed from the wall cavity when the hive is dead or robber bees will quickly move in.

Borers are the larvae of various species of wood eating beetle and can damage timber flooring and internal woodwork in your home. Treatment can be by chemical spray or directly to the infected area.
Carpet Beetle live in dark, undisturbed areas of your home. Larvae often feed up to 9 months on your carpet, however adults are mostly pollen and nectar feeders. Carpet Beetle are usually brought into the home on cut flowers and then look for an egg-laying site, i.e. your carpet! Prefering materials of animal origin, they also eat wool, fur, hair, silk, fabrics, carpets, rugs, underfelts, fibre-type insulating material, and also some dried food items.

Thorough vacuuming of carpet areas, followed by a chemical treatment to areas of infestation will eliminate Carpet Beetle.

Cockroaches Cockroaches are capable of transmitting pathogenic diseases to humans. They are nocturnal and like to roam our kitchens at night, resting during the day in cracks and crevices, electrical appliances and foodstuffs. If you find a cockroach during the day, you may have a serious problem. Left unchecked they can rapidly breed and become a major risk to health and family.

Prevention - store food in sealed containers to reduce accessibility by cockroaches; keep garbage in sealed containers prior to collectio; regularly inspect motors of washing machines and refrigerators, and areas under stoves and dishwashers; vacuum floors regularly; fill in cracks in walls and cupboards to prevent cockroach access.
Clothes Moths are frequently encountered in coastal regions and are widely known for the damage they may cause to woollens, fur, felts and other materials of animal origin.

Clothing affected by clothes moths should be washed or wrapping in black plastic and left in the sun for a few hours. Chemical treatments should be applied to clothing storage areas.

European wasp nests are usually found in the ground, tree stumps, wall cavities and roof voids. When disturbed or agitated they can sting their victim several times, and the sting is very painful. Crawling into soft drink or beer cans they can inject venom inside a persons throat, if swallowed, causing massive swelling and possible suffocation. European Wasps
fleas Fleas are a parasite feeding on the blood of warm blooded animals and humans. Causing acute irritation and infection and sometimes transferring other parasites, such as tapeworms. Fleas are one of the most significant conveyers of diseases to humans and some animals. They are usually a problem with cats and dogs, who deposit them in our carpets.

Regular vacumming of carpets and floors (disposing of the vacuum bags immediately) and washing pets with shampoo containing flea control products will help to eliminate this problem. However, in severe cases pest control spraying of all floors and carpets would need to be carried out.

Millipedes Millipedes generally feed on organic matter, usually vegetable. Although not harmful to humans they can occur in plague numbers, invading houses, contaminating food and infesting carpet and bedding. When disturbed they can release a pungent yellowish secretion that may stain skin or clothing and irritate if rubbed into eyes.

Scorpions Scorpions are usually not dangerous in Australia, however they should be regarded as potentially toxic until the species is identified by an qualified pest technician. Prefering to live in the garden, wood piles and tanbark, they are usually bought into the home on wood for the fireplace.
Silverfish prefer to live in dark quiet places and are most active during the night, prefering to eat paper, fabric, glues and other organic materials, and also most types of human food. Silverfish are often bought into the home in second-hand books and papers. Silverfish
Slaters Slaters are usually nocturnal feeding on decaying vegetable matter or young plants. They are often found in wet areas of homes as they depend on moisture to keep the oxygen-absorbing gills under their bodies moist.
Springtails (Collembola) are one of the main biological agents responsible for the control and dissemination of soil microorganisms. Springtails are a wingless insect that range in length from 1 to 10 mm. Found in all types of soil and leaf litter, they thrive in moist, dark places and feed on decaying plant matter and fungi. When found outside they serve as an important part of the ecological system and cause no harm to plants. When found inside, they flock to bathrooms, crawl spaces and soil of potted plants.
To deter Springtails from invading inside your home, keep mulch and compost piles away from the house as the moisture and dead plant matter attract them.
